Solution for 3u^2-4u+1=0 equation:


Simplifying
3u2 + -4u + 1 = 0

Reorder the terms:
1 + -4u + 3u2 = 0

Solving
1 + -4u + 3u2 = 0

Solving for variable 'u'.

Factor a trinomial.
(1 + -3u)(1 + -1u) = 0

Subproblem 1

Set the factor '(1 + -3u)' equal to zero and attempt to solve: Simplifying 1 + -3u = 0 Solving 1 + -3u = 0 Move all terms containing u to the left, all other terms to the right. Add '-1' to each side of the equation. 1 + -1 + -3u = 0 + -1 Combine like terms: 1 + -1 = 0 0 + -3u = 0 + -1 -3u = 0 + -1 Combine like terms: 0 + -1 = -1 -3u = -1 Divide each side by '-3'. u = 0.3333333333 Simplifying u = 0.3333333333

Subproblem 2

Set the factor '(1 + -1u)' equal to zero and attempt to solve: Simplifying 1 + -1u = 0 Solving 1 + -1u = 0 Move all terms containing u to the left, all other terms to the right. Add '-1' to each side of the equation. 1 + -1 + -1u = 0 + -1 Combine like terms: 1 + -1 = 0 0 + -1u = 0 + -1 -1u = 0 + -1 Combine like terms: 0 + -1 = -1 -1u = -1 Divide each side by '-1'. u = 1 Simplifying u = 1

Solution

u = {0.3333333333, 1}
